Just completed my “M� book - The Mystery of Mrs. Christie by Marie Benedict. I love Agatha Christie, so I was intrigued by this fictionalized account of her 11-day disappearance. It missed the mark for me, however. The husband was presented in too favorable of a light, when by all historical accounts he was truly awful. And the prevalent sexism of the time period was too much. It’s ends well, but without enough emphasis on her triumph. Interesting read. 3.5 stars

Just completed my “L� book - The Lines We Leave Behind by Eliza Graham. I knew little about the Yugoslavian resistance during WW2 or the British agents sent in to assist them, so I appreciate that knowledge. I found the viewpoints towards women at the time infuriating, found some of the statements about women’s sexuality judgmental, and I wasn’t a fan of the last quarter of the book. But the ending was redemptive. Overall, interesting read. 3 stars

Just completed my “C� book - Last Call: A True Story of Love, Lust, and Murder in Queer New York by Elon Green. This is a well-written, tightly constructed true crime book that includes history about the lgbtq+ scene in the later 20th century. My only critique was at the beginning it was a touch hard to connect the stories in the timeline. Overall, really good! I received this as a free giveaway in exchange for my honest review. Definitely worth reading! 4.5 stars
